Never forget.
That’s what American’s promised after the attack on Pearl Harbor on December 7, 1941. And in keeping with that promise, the Long Island Air Force Association honors Pearl Harbor Survivors by dropping roses by the Statue of Liberty. One for each year since December 7, 1941 and a white one for Sept. 11, 2001.
